How long do the results of laser eye surgery last?

Laser eye surgery is still a relatively new concept and so the long-term effects are still something of a mystery; however, experts have estimated that in most cases, the effects of laser eye surgery should last for a lifetime. So far, patients who underwent treatment when it first came out are still largely happy with their treatment and are still benefitting from their surgery. In some cases, patients may have to wear glasses later in life; the vast majority of patients have to wear reading glasses once they reach middle age. The natural ageing of the eyes cannot be prevented so later on in life the effects of the surgery may wear off; however, there is no doubt that the surgery can drastically improve sight.
